The station offers essential facilities to ensure a smooth journey. The ticket office, open from early morning until late evening, provides both in-person ticket sales and machines for convenient online ticket collection. It’s important to note that while the ticket machines are available, they are not accessible for all. However, the station does feature step-free access to all platforms, making it user-friendly for passengers with mobility challenges.
Safety and assistance are priorities at Sandwell & Dudley. Staff are available to help during the operating hours of the ticket office, and the station is equipped with CCTV for added security. For personalized travel assistance, you can rely on the Passenger Assist service, which allows for assistance bookings up to two hours before travel. Luggage storage isn’t available, but rest assured, the Secure Station Scheme accreditation underlines its commitment to passenger security.
The station is well-connected to other modes of transportation, enhancing your travel flexibility. For those occasions when rail replacement services are required, buses operate from the station entrance on McKean Road. A variety of local taxi services, such as Sandwell, Dudley, and Oldbury taxi companies, ensure that you can reach your next destination with ease.
While there aren't facilities on-site for refreshments or shops, nearby areas offer options for dining and shopping, allowing you to stretch your legs and grab a bite or two. Note that the station lacks public Wi-Fi and pay phones, so plan accordingly, especially if connectivity is crucial for your travels.

A comfortable travel experience awaits you at Wakefield Westgate. The ticket office operates with convenient hours throughout the week, along with ticket machines, including accessible options, to make your ticket purchasing process seamless. Collect your online purchase at any ticket machine hassle-free. Those holding smartcards can also breathe easy as the station supports smartcard pass issuance and validation.
The station is well-prepared for all types of travelers with facilities like help points for real-time information and expert assistance available almost round the clock. Accessibility is a top priority here, with step-free access available throughout the premises. This is further augmented by accessible toilets, waiting rooms with heated seating areas, and essential services for those with mobility challenges. Security isn't compromised either, with CCTV surveillance covering the station.
If hunger strikes, a quick coffee shop visit or a meal at one of the food outlets will more than satisfy. There are also ATMs available, though currency exchange services and shops are not present at the station.
Traveling onward from Wakefield Westgate is a breeze, thanks to a number of transport options. The station is well-served by local buses with information to help plan your journey available online. Taxis are readily available, ensuring that just stepping off your train, you're not left wondering about your next step.
